Meaning of apolaustic | Babel Free

Adjective CEFR B2
/ˌæpəˈlɔːstɪk/

Definitions

Dedicated to enjoyment.

formal

Examples

“When Trinity put him up in college—within four years he became a Fellow—there was no ‘Alan St. Aubyn’ apolausticity for him at all.”
